§ 53-173 — Powdered alcohol; prohibited acts; penalties; effect on license

Nebraska·Ch. 53 Liquors
(1)Except as otherwise provided in subsection (5) of this section, a person shall not purchase, sell, offer to sell, use, or possess with intent to sell powdered alcohol.
(2)A person holding a license under the Nebraska Liquor Control Act shall be subject to having the license suspended, canceled, or revoked pursuant to the act for a violation of this section.
(3)Any person, other than a person licensed under the act, who sells a powdered alcohol product shall be guilty of a Class I misdemeanor.
(4)Any person knowingly or intentionally possessing powdered alcohol shall:
(a)For the first offense, be guilty of an infraction, receive a citation, and be fined three hundred dollars;
